Где хранятся базы данных MySQL на Ubuntu?


MySQL — одна из самых популярных систем управления базами данных, которая широко используется на серверах Ubuntu. При работе с MySQL особенно важно знать, где хранятся базы данных и как правильно сохранять данные. В этой статье мы рассмотрим несколько способов хранения данных MySQL на Ubuntu и расскажем о их особенностях.

Первый способ хранения данных MySQL на Ubuntu — это использование стандартного расположения файлов баз данных. По умолчанию, на Ubuntu базы данных MySQL хранятся в директории /var/lib/mysql. В этой директории каждая база данных представлена отдельной папкой, а внутри нее находятся файлы данных. Такой подход позволяет легко управлять и резервировать базы данных, однако может создавать сложности при переносе данных на другой сервер.

Еще один способ сохранения данных MySQL на Ubuntu — это использование LVM (Logical Volume Manager). LVM позволяет создавать логические тома, которые могут быть использованы для хранения баз данных MySQL. При использовании LVM можно более гибко управлять разделами и дисковым пространством, что делает процесс сохранения и восстановления данных более надежным и удобным.

Также, при работе с MySQL на Ubuntu, можно использовать внешние хранилища данных. Это может быть удаленный сервер баз данных, облачное хранилище или сетевой файловый сервер (NFS). При использовании внешних хранилищ, данные баз данных хранятся на другом сервере или в облачном сервисе, что позволяет сделать их доступными для различных серверов одновременно и обеспечить более высокий уровень надежности и отказоустойчивости.

Пояснение местонахождения базы данных MySQL на Ubuntu и методов их сохранения

Вот несколько распространенных местонахождений баз данных MySQL на Ubuntu:

МестоположениеОписание
/var/lib/mysql/Это стандартное место, где обычно хранятся базы данных MySQL. Здесь каждая база данных имеет собственную папку, а каждая таблица — свой собственный файл.
/var/run/mysqld/Здесь хранится файл с именем mysqld.sock, который представляет установленный MySQL сервер.
/etc/mysql/Это место, где хранятся конфигурационные файлы MySQL.

Существуют различные способы сохранения данных в базах данных MySQL на Ubuntu:

  1. Регулярное создание резервных копий баз данных. Для этого можно использовать настройки cron или автоматизированные скрипты, которые будут делать резервное копирование баз данных с определенной периодичностью.
  2. Использование репликации. Репликация позволяет создать копию базы данных, которая автоматически обновляется с основной базой данных. Это обеспечивает отказоустойчивость и защиту данных.
  3. Использование встроенных утилит MySQL для резервного копирования и восстановления данных. MySQL предоставляет инструменты, такие как mysqldump и mysqlimport, которые позволяют создавать резервные копии баз данных и восстанавливать их.

Знание местонахождения баз данных MySQL на Ubuntu и методов их сохранения поможет вам эффективно управлять данными и обеспечить их безопасность.

Добавить комментарий

Вам также может понравиться